
The Calgary Disc Golf Club was founded in 2010 to help grow the sport that we all love in Calgary and area. Since that time, the CDGC has seen the sport grow rapidly as we have successfully installed a number of new courses in Calgary.
2011 – Baker Park – 18 holes (NW)
2012 – Old Refinery – 18 holes (SE) (closed in 2013, returning Fall 2019)
2013 – Thornecliff – 9 holes (NE)
2015 – Lloyd Park – 18 holes (SW)
2019 – Old Refinery – 18 holes (SE)
Aside from our direct efforts we have seen multiple new courses pop up. A new 18 hole course was installed in 2018 in the NW (David Richardson Memorial Course) and in 2019 another in the SE at Bonavista Downs. This brings Calgary’s total number of courses to 11 including Forest Lawn (2001-CDGA) and the three private community courses (Park 96, Lake Sundance and Lake Midnapore)
These courses have been planned and realized by the relentless efforts of the CDGC working with the City of Calgary and individual communities.
